Jammu:  Play Jungle me khulne wali Khidkee was staged in Jammu as part of  the Theatre Olymics.

The play explores the deteriorating values of social and human relationships in this consumerism oriented era, and the zest in individuals to come out of the murky clouds. The play is about a rich industrialist, his wife, and a social sciences scholar. The man, who owns a lavish weekend cottage on a wooded cliff in Khandala, comes to the cottage along with his wife for a weekend on a stormy evening. In the night, a youth, stuck in the storm asks for shelter. The man, an extreme male egotist, sees this as an opportunity to display his superiority in front of his wife, and gives him shelter. The husband, during the course of the night, keeps on insulting and belittling the youth while the wife, who still has some values left, keeps on sympathizing with the youth. Series of events occur and the docile, submissive woman transforms into an open, progressive, and aware woman.
